不少企業在開(kāi)發APP的時候爲了能夠同時照顧到安卓和蘋果用戶,所以選擇兩種方式同步進行。
但是這兩種方式在APP開(kāi)發上的區别你們知(zhī)道是什麽嗎(ma)?下(xià)面小(xiǎo)編就具體(tǐ)的進行講解:
1. 開(kāi)發工(gōng)具
不管是哪種APP開(kāi)發,都離(lí)不開(kāi)工(gōng)具的輔助。
在安卓APP開(kāi)發過程中(zhōng),一(yī)般用的比較多的是IDE Android Studio,而IOS開(kāi)發則使用XCode多一(yī)些,因爲它支持swift編程。
正是因爲工(gōng)具的加入,使APP開(kāi)發變得更加的方便快捷。
2. 編程語言不一(yī)樣
安卓APP開(kāi)發一(yī)般都是使用Java語言開(kāi)發,而iOS則用Objective-C和Swift更多。
而且有一(yī)點需要注意,那就是iOS開(kāi)發的話(huà),你必須擁有一(yī)台蘋果設備,也就是說開(kāi)發的成本可能會比安卓高一(yī)些。
3. APP的性能
相對比來說,IOS APP的性能會比較好一(yī)點,因爲其擁有一(yī)套獨立操作系統,并且擁有自己的開(kāi)發環境。
而到目前爲止,安卓APP開(kāi)發在這一(yī)方面做的則稍微差一(yī)點。
4. APP的部署
APP在開(kāi)發完成之後都要發布到相對于的APP應用平台。
現如今安卓的應用商(shāng)店(diàn)非常多,如果想要在各個渠道都獲得下(xià)載量,那麽就需要在每一(yī)個平台上傳發布。
蘋果雖然隻有一(yī)個應用商(shāng)店(diàn),但是因爲平台的審核機制比較慢(màn),上傳之後有幾天的審核期,而安卓一(yī)般隻需要等待幾個小(xiǎo)時就能搞定。